Ingredients You’ll Need
-
1 (8 oz) package cream cheese, softened
-
1 cup powdered sugar
-
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
-
1 (8 oz) tub whipped topping, thawed
-
1 (21 oz) can cherry pie filling
-
2 cups mini marshmallows
-
½ cup chopped pecans (optional)
How to Make Cherry Cheesecake Fluff – Step by Step
Step 1: Cream the Cheese
In a large mixing bowl, use a hand mixer or stand mixer to beat the softened cream cheese until smooth and lump-free. This forms the rich, creamy base of your fluff.
Step 2: Add Sweetness and Flavor
Gradually beat in 1 cup powdered sugar and 1 teaspoon vanilla extract. Mix until the mixture is silky and fully combined.
Step 3: Fold in Whipped Topping
Using a spatula or spoon, gently fold in the whipped topping. Be careful not to overmix—you want to keep the texture light and airy.
Step 4: Add the Fun Mix-ins
Stir in the cherry pie filling, mini marshmallows, and chopped pecans (if using). Fold everything together until well incorporated.
Step 5: Chill the Fluff
Cover the bowl with plastic wrap and refrigerate for at least 2 hours. This helps the flavors meld and the texture firm up perfectly.
Step 6: Serve and Enjoy
Give it a gentle stir before serving. Serve chilled in bowls, dessert cups, or as a fruity side on your holiday table!
Variations & Expert Tips
Fun Flavor Twists:
-
Berry Swap: Use blueberry or strawberry pie filling for a different fruity flavor.
-
Tropical Touch: Mix in crushed pineapple or a handful of shredded coconut.
-
Nut-Free Option: Skip the pecans or use sunflower seeds for a crunchy twist.
-
Almond Vibes: Add ½ teaspoon almond extract for a sweet, nutty depth.
Expert Tips:
-
Soften your cream cheese ahead of time for easy mixing.
-
For a lighter version, use low-fat cream cheese and lite whipped topping.
-
This dessert can be made 1 day in advance and stored in the fridge until serving.
